Early Morning Shifts
Early morning shifts are perfect if you like starting your day before others wake up. These shifts typically begin between 4:00 AM and 8:00 AM, giving you plenty of time to handle other priorities later in the day.
- Who benefits? Students with afternoon classes, parents who need daytime flexibility, or individuals balancing multiple jobs often find this schedule appealing.
- Roles available: Warehouse associates commonly work these hours; tasks include sorting parcels and preparing shipments.
- Perks: You’ll finish work early enough to enjoy most of your day while still earning up to £13/hour depending on location and role type.
For example, in cities like Manchester or Birmingham where fulfilment centres operate around the clock, many employees choose mornings as they fit seamlessly into their daily routines.

Online Application Process
The first step involves submitting your **online job application** through Amazon UK’s official careers page (amazon.jobs). The platform lists all available roles by location and shift type.
- Create an account on the website if you don’t already have one.
- Select your preferred role (e.g., warehouse associate or delivery driver).
- Fill out the online form with personal details like name, address, and contact information.
You’ll also need to upload your CV. Make sure it highlights relevant skills such as teamwork or time management if applying for warehouse jobs. For administrative assistant jobs or data analyst roles listed under “remote job opportunities”, focus on showcasing technical expertise or organisational capabilities in your CV.
Once submitted successfully, you’ll receive a confirmation email outlining next steps—typically scheduling assessments or interviews depending on the position applied for.
